117.info
人生若只如初见

hive clusterby 能提升数据安全性吗

Hive的CLUSTER BY语句主要用于对查询结果进行分桶,它可以将相同分桶键的数据映射到同一个 reducer 上进行处理,从而提高查询性能。然而,CLUSTER BY本身并不直接提升数据安全性。

数据安全性通常与数据的访问控制、加密、备份和恢复等方面有关。在Hive中,你可以采取以下措施来提升数据安全性:

  1. 访问控制:使用Hive的权限管理功能,限制用户对数据的访问。你可以为不同的用户或角色分配不同的权限,确保他们只能访问他们被授权的数据。
  2. 数据加密:在存储和传输数据时,使用加密技术来保护数据的机密性。Hive支持透明加密,可以在不改变现有查询的情况下对数据进行加密。
  3. 备份和恢复:定期对数据进行备份,以防止数据丢失。Hive提供了多种备份和恢复策略,你可以根据实际需求选择合适的策略。
  4. 审计日志:启用Hive的审计日志功能,记录用户对数据的访问和操作。这有助于追踪潜在的安全问题并采取相应的措施。

总之,虽然CLUSTER BY本身不直接提升数据安全性,但你可以结合其他安全措施来确保Hive集群中的数据安全。

未经允许不得转载 » 本文链接:https://www.117.info/ask/feec3AzsKAwNWAVI.html

推荐文章

  • hive中concat函数怎样避免数据倾斜

    在Hive中,concat函数用于连接两个或多个字符串列。数据倾斜是指在进行MapReduce计算时,某些任务处理的数据量远大于其他任务,导致整个作业运行缓慢。为了避免数...

  • hive中concat函数能拼接多少列

    Hive中的concat函数用于将两个或多个字符串列连接成一个字符串。至于能拼接多少列,这实际上取决于你的具体需求和数据。理论上,只要你有足够的列需要连接,就可...

  • hive中concat函数怎样处理空值

    在Hive中,concat函数用于连接两个或多个字符串。当使用concat函数处理空值时,它会自动忽略空值。这意味着如果其中一个输入参数为空,那么结果将只包含其他非空...

  • hive中lateralview与explode区别

    Hive中的LATERAL VIEW和EXPLODE都是用于处理复杂数据结构的工具,但它们在使用方式和目的上有一些显著的区别。 LATERAL VIEW: LATERAL VIEW允许你将一个行扩展为...

  • hive数据类型常见错误有哪些

    Hive数据类型常见错误主要包括数据类型不匹配、表或列不存在、权限问题、资源不足等。了解这些错误及其解决方法对于高效使用Hive至关重要。
    Hive数据类型常...

  • hive数据类型存储方式怎样

    Hive支持多种数据类型,每种数据类型都有其特定的存储方式,这些方式对于数据的存储效率和查询性能有着重要影响。以下是Hive中主要的数据类型及其存储方式的介绍...

  • hive数据类型适用场景是啥

    Hive是一个基于Hadoop的数据仓库工具,适用于处理大规模结构化数据,提供类SQL查询功能。以下是Hive在不同场景中的应用:
    Hive数据类型适用场景 数据仓库:...

  • hadoop hivehbase如何实现数据流处理

    Hadoop、Hive和HBase都是大数据处理工具,它们各自有不同的用途和特点。在大数据处理中,数据流处理是一个重要的环节,可以实现实时或近实时的数据处理和分析。下...